Transaction eddc5aa69821c527b7ee5751314c8599894e4c020c2fbdabd2b266e91a5dcd66
1 Input
1 Output
-
eddc5aa69821c527b7ee5751314c8599894e4c020c2fbdabd2b266e91a5dcd66:0
- value
- 3578784
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 92443dea9bec4eedde9d95a01bcce255c955ce26 OP_EQUAL
- address
- 3F2QL5Wm6f3CEU1Ruy869FRyCA7tuXs6vq